How to Play Sailing The 7 Skies Slot for Real Money Online
1. RTP (Return to Player): 96%
The RTP of 96% implies that, on average, players can expect to receive back 96 coins for every 100 coins wagered. This reflects a fair return rate in the gambling industry, suggesting that while profits are achievable, the house retains a competitive edge of 4%.
2. Paylines: 466
With a total of 466 paylines, "Sailing The 7 Skies" offers a good number of opportunities to form winning combinations. This intricate structure implies that players have multiple ways to win on each spin, which can potentially enhance the frequency of small to medium-sized payouts.

Simple Expected Return Calculation:
Considering a player spins 1,000 times using a $1 bet—which is a sensible average bet within the provided range (the player can choose to bet $0.90 or increase up to $50)—the total wager would be $1,000. Given the RTP:
Expected loss = $40 in this scenario. While this represents the expected outcome over the long term, actual results can vary significantly due to the inherent randomness of slot mechanics.
Risk Evaluation Based on Volatility
The listed medium volatility indicates that this slot could deliver a balanced experience, offering players a mix of both frequency and size of payouts. Players can expect a range of wins without frequent big losses, making it suitable for a broader audience, including casual players and more strategic gamers.
